Description
NASA/GSFC is hereby soliciting information from small businesses or any other firms capable of meeting NASA's upcoming requirements to purchasing Silicon-on-Insulator (SOI) Wafers. Businesses are requested to provide detailed information demonstrating their understanding of the work requirements identified below as well as their qualifications, experience, and past performance history for such work. This information must be detailed because the purpose of this synopsis is to identify small business capable of performing this work. If no small businesses respond to this announcement or those that do respond are found to be incapable of meeting the requirements contained in the statement of work, this procurement will be conducted under Full and Open Competition Procedures. It is anticipated that this procurement will be awarded as a Firm-Fixed Price (FFP) Indefinite-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ract. Within a period of five years, GSFC will order a minimum of 25 wafers and a maximum of 3,000 wafers. Delivery orders placed under this contract will be required to meet the following delivery schedule. POTENTIAL DELIVERY ORDER SCHEDULE: An order placed for 1 to 75 SOI Wafers shall be delivered in 6 weeks (SOI Wafers will be delivered in partial shipments). An order placed for 76 to 150 SOI Wafers shall be delivered in 6 to 8 weeks (SOI Wafers will be delivered in partial shipments). An order placed for 151 to 225 SOI Wafers shall be delivered in 8 to 10 weeks (SOI Wafers will be delivered in partial shipments). An order placed for 226 to 300 SOI Wafers shall be delivered in 10 to 12 weeks (SOI Wafers will be delivered in partial shipments). The SOI Wafers shall meet all the following specifications and (1) identify equipment and method used to measure flatness (bowing); (2) 100% of the wafers shall be measured; and (3) test data for 100 percent of the wafers shall be provided with product. SPECIFICATIONS: SOI Wafers for Microshutter Project Overall wafer Diameter: 100 +/- 0.5 mm Flat orientation: <110> Backside finish polished with silicon oxide TTV overall: < 2 micrometers Voids/ Pinholes: none Edge chips: none Wafer bowing: < 20 micrometers Device layer Thickness: 120 +/- 2 micrometers Grow method: FZ Orientation: <100> +/- 1 degree Dopant type: N-type Dopant: Phosphorous Resistivity: >1000 ohm-cm TTV: < 1 micrometer Buried oxide Thickness: 0.3 +/- 0.01 micrometers Grow method: thermal Handle wafer Thickness: 350 +/- 2 micrometers Grow method: CZ Orientation: <100> +/- 1 degree Dopant type: N-type Dopant: Phosphorous Resistivity: 1~10 ohm-cm No solicitation exists; therefore, do not request a copy of the solicitation.
